A tooltip like hover on a card visual?

So I have a card visual showing a value, is there a way to create like a tooltip style so when the user hover's over the number it would show a breakdown of what makes up that number. 

So i've got total of all deals and the card just shows $20,000 but when they hover on that it would show a table of deals that make up that 20k and a few details about those deals...

    First you need to create another page as the Tooltip, then select the card vision, open the card visual's tooltip and connect it to the tooltip.

    1.create another page as tooltip.

    2.then select the card vision, open the card visual's tooltip and connect it page .
